About François Craenhals

François Craenhals is a Belgian scriptwriter, cartoonist, colourist and illustrator. A fan of the clear line following in the footsteps of Hergé, he is best known to the general public for his long association with the newspaper Tintin, for which he created Pom et Teddy and Chevalier Ardent, and for having drawn the 4 As.
